What is CVE-2023-1596?
CVE-2023-1596 pertains to a Reflected Cross-Site Scripting vulnerability present in the tagDiv Composer WordPress plugin versions preceding 4.0. The issue arises from inadequate sanitization and escaping of a parameter, which can lead to malicious script injections, especially targeting high privilege users like administrators.
The Impact of CVE-2023-1596
The impact of this vulnerability can result in attackers executing arbitrary scripts in the context of a user's session, potentially leading to unauthorized actions, data theft, or further exploitation of the affected system.

Vulnerability Description
The vulnerability lies in the tagDiv Composer WordPress plugin's failure to properly sanitize and escape user-supplied input, making it susceptible to Reflected Cross-Site Scripting attacks.
Affected Systems and Versions
The issue impacts versions of the tagDiv Composer plugin prior to version 4.0. Users utilizing versions less than 4.0 are at risk of exploitation if proper mitigation measures are not implemented.
Exploitation Mechanism
By exploiting the lack of input sanitization, threat actors can craft malicious URLs or content containing script payloads that, when executed, could lead to the execution of unauthorized actions within the affected WordPress instance.
